import { describe, expect, it } from "vitest";
import {
buildWebBeforeSend,
DENY_URLS,
IGNORE_ERRORS,
scrubBrowserMessage,
} from "@/lib/sentry-scrub";
describe("scrubBrowserMessage", () => {
it("keeps browser-native messages with urls/paths redacted", () => {
expect(scrubBrowserMessage("TypeError", "Failed to fetch https://intra.host/x?q=1")).toBe(
"Failed to fetch <url>",
);
expect(scrubBrowserMessage("TypeError", "cannot read /Users/bob/file.png")).toBe(
"cannot read <path>",
);
expect(scrubBrowserMessage("RangeError", "Invalid array length")).toBe("Invalid array length");
});
it("redacts blob urls and windows paths", () => {
expect(scrubBrowserMessage("DOMException", "load blob:http://x/abc failed")).toBe(
"load <blob> failed",
);
expect(scrubBrowserMessage("TypeError", "open C:\\Users\\bob\\tax.pdf")).toBe("open <path>");
});
it("drops messages for non-native error names", () => {
expect(scrubBrowserMessage("CustomerDataError", "contains secret.pdf")).toBeNull();
});
// DOMExceptions report their specific name ("NotFoundError"), not
// "DOMException", so listing only the base name dropped the diagnostic
// browser message for the whole family (WEB-3/4/6 showed as
// "NotFoundError: NotFoundError" with no way to tell which DOM call failed).
it("keeps messages for specific DOMException names, still redacted", () => {
expect(
scrubBrowserMessage(
"NotFoundError",
"Failed to execute 'removeChild' on 'Node': The node to be removed is not a child of this node.",
),
).toBe(
"Failed to execute 'removeChild' on 'Node': The node to be removed is not a child of this node.",
);
expect(scrubBrowserMessage("InvalidStateError", "The object is in an invalid state.")).toBe(
"The object is in an invalid state.",
);
expect(scrubBrowserMessage("NotAllowedError", "Write permission denied.")).toBe(
"Write permission denied.",
);
expect(scrubBrowserMessage("NotReadableError", "error reading /Users/bob/file.png")).toBe(
"error reading <path>",
);
expect(scrubBrowserMessage("DataCloneError", "could not be cloned.")).toBe(
"could not be cloned.",
);
});
});
describe("static filter lists", () => {
it("deny extension frames and ignore noisy network errors", () => {
expect(DENY_URLS.some((re) => re.test("chrome-extension://abcdef/content.js"))).toBe(true);
expect(DENY_URLS.some((re) => re.test("moz-extension://abcdef/content.js"))).toBe(true);
expect(IGNORE_ERRORS).toContain("Failed to fetch");
expect(IGNORE_ERRORS).toContain("Load failed");
});
});
describe("buildWebBeforeSend", () => {
const baseEvent = (over: Record<string, any> = {}): Record<string, any> => ({
request: { url: "http://192.168.0.4:1349/image/resize" },
breadcrumbs: [{}],
user: { id: "x" },
contexts: { react: { componentStack: "at ToolPage" }, device: { name: "leak" } },
exception: {
values: [
{
type: "TypeError",
value: "secret /Users/a/b",
stacktrace: { frames: [{ filename: "http://192.168.0.4:1349/assets/app.js" }] },
},
],
},
tags: { tool_id: "resize", drop_me: "x" },
...over,
});
it("gates, strips, keeps react componentStack, redacts values", () => {
const send = buildWebBeforeSend(() => true);
const out = send(baseEvent(), { originalException: new TypeError("boom /Users/a/b") })!;
expect(out.request).toBeUndefined();
expect(out.user).toBeUndefined();
expect(out.contexts.react.componentStack).toBe("at ToolPage");
expect(out.contexts.device).toBeUndefined();
expect(out.exception.values[0].value).toBe("boom <path>");
expect(out.exception.values[0].stacktrace.frames[0].filename).toBe("/assets/app.js");
expect(out.tags.tool_id).toBe("resize");
expect(out.tags.drop_me).toBeUndefined();
expect(buildWebBeforeSend(() => false)(baseEvent(), {})).toBeNull();
});
it("keeps the breadcrumb trail, redacting urls but keeping safe fetch status/method", () => {
const send = buildWebBeforeSend(() => true);
const out = send(
baseEvent({
breadcrumbs: [
{
message: "fetch https://host/user.png",
category: "fetch",
data: { url: "https://host/user.png", status_code: 500, method: "POST" },
},
{ message: "open /Users/a/secret.pdf", category: "console", level: "warning" },
],
}),
{},
)!;
expect(out.breadcrumbs).toEqual([
{ message: "fetch <url>", category: "fetch", data: { status_code: 500, method: "POST" } },
{ message: "open <path>", category: "console", level: "warning" },
]);
});
it("falls back to type-only for non-native exceptions without a rebuild", () => {
const send = buildWebBeforeSend(() => true);
const custom = Object.assign(new Error("user secret"), { name: "WeirdLibError" });
const out = send(baseEvent(), { originalException: custom })!;
expect(out.exception.values[0].value).toBe("TypeError");
});
it("enforces the 500-per-hour ceiling", () => {
const send = buildWebBeforeSend(() => true);
for (let i = 0; i < 500; i++) expect(send(baseEvent(), {})).not.toBeNull();
expect(send(baseEvent(), {})).toBeNull();
});
it("never throws on malformed events", () => {
const send = buildWebBeforeSend(() => true);
expect(() => send({} as Record<string, any>, {})).not.toThrow();
expect(() => send({ exception: { values: null } } as any, {})).not.toThrow();
});
});
